{Global Macro Trends: Prospects and Risks for Participants
The prevailing worldwide financial landscape presents a complex website mix of advantages and risks for investors . Numerous key trends are influencing markets, including ongoing rising costs – although easing in some regions – alongside rising interest rates which may dampen activity. Geopolitical conflicts across the globe , particularly the current situation in Ukraine , continues to create volatility in raw material prices and logistical systems. Furthermore, the change to a greener system offers significant investment prospects, but also carries policy risks . Investors should carefully analyze these variables and spread their investments accordingly.
- Watch price increases and borrowing cost changes .
- Evaluate political risks .
- Investigate opportunities in green investments .
- Manage investment exposure .
